How to Market on the Internet
Small business people often ask me how they can advertise their
business on the Net. Internet marketing is extremely inexpensive and
open to anyone with a computer and on-line access.
Here are a few of the Internet marketing options that people ask
about most. Internet Malls are on-line locations that group together
a number of pages by different businesses. I-Malls don't
automatically bring people to your site. Like any other type of
media, their reader traffic depends largely on how much they advertise.
Bulk E-Mail gives you the advantages of direct mail without the high
costs of postage. Watch out, though. Unsolicited E-mail is
controversial and unwelcome with many buyers.
Your own Web Page can work like a brochure or store front in
cyberspace. But you must publicize it!
